If your ac system is low on refrigerant, either it was undercharged at installation or it leakages. If it leaks, just adding refrigerant is not a service. An experienced technician ought to repair any leakage, test the repair, and after that charge the system with the correct quantity of refrigerant. Keep in mind that the efficiency and effectiveness of your air conditioning unit is biggest when the refrigerant charge exactly matches the producer's requirements, and is neither overcharged nor undercharged. Refrigerant leakages can also be harmful to the environment.
A clogged up furnace filter can trigger a furnace to shut down. Unclean filters are the most common reason for furnace issues. Dust and dirt limit air flow-- and if the filter gets too clogged, the heat exchanger will shut and get too hot off too quickly, and your home won't warm up. Change the filter if the blower is running but no heat is coming out. An unclean filter also causes soot accumulation on the heat exchanger, minimizing the effectiveness of the furnace and reducing its life.

The Texas Departement of State Health Services (DSHS) Indoor Air Quality Branch has actually established a listing of qualified indoor air specialists in Texas The list represents individuals holding an expert accreditation relating to indoor air quality from various organizations. Please note that DSHS does NOT certify or license these people as indoor air specialists. Customers ought to watch out for any company or private claiming to be licensed or accredited by DSHS in this particular field. (DSHS does, however, license individuals involved in lead-related activities and asbestos-related activities ).
Lots of indoor air pollutants originate from the kitchen area. Gas stoves release harmful contaminants, consisting of carbon monoxide gas and nitrogen dioxide. Even electric burners produce those same pollutants in lower levels, in addition to other particles that can be quickly soaked up into your blood stream. So, when you're cooking, make sure to turn on your kitchen vents, or open a window to help filter out the air even more.
The most harmful asbestos fibers are too little to be visible. After they are breathed in, they can remain and collect in the lungs. Asbestos can trigger lung cancer, meso-thelioma (a cancer of the chest and stomach linings), and asbestosis (irreparable lung scarring that can be fatal). Signs of these diseases do disappoint up until many years after direct exposure started. The majority of people with asbestos-related illness were exposed to elevated concentrations on the job; some industrialized illness from direct exposure to clothing and equipment brought house from job sites.

Asthmatic kids are particularly at risk. EPA estimates that exposure to pre-owned smoke increases the number of episodes and severity of signs in numerous thousands of asthmatic kids, and may trigger thousands of nonasth-matic children to establish the illness each year. EPA estimates that in between 200,000 and 1,000,000 asthmatic children have their condition intensified by direct exposure to previously owned smoke each year. Direct exposure to previously owned smoke triggers throat, eye, and nose inflammation. It might impact the cardiovascular system and some studies have connected direct exposure to pre-owned smoke with the start of chest discomfort. Carbon monoxide (CO) is an odorless, colorless harmful gas. Because it is impossible to see, smell or taste, CO can eliminate you before you understand it remains in your house. At lower levels of exposure, CO triggers moderate results that are frequently incorrect for the influenza. These signs include headaches, dizziness, tiredness, nausea and disorientation. The impacts of CO exposure can vary significantly from individual to person depending on age, general health and the concentration and length of direct exposure.
